Melanie McHenry Named ACC Player of the Week
November 26, 2018 | Women's Volleyball
Junior outside hitter leads Louisville offense in final week of ACC play
Louisville's Melanie McHenry and Duke's Andie Shelton have been named ACC Volleyball Co-Players of the Week, and NC State's Jade Parchment has been selected as the Freshman of the Week.

McHenry led Louisville to a sweep of Georgia Tech in the regular season finale. The junior outside hitter from Speedway, Indiana, racked up 20 kills on a .462 hitting percentage in the match. McHenry also added four digs, a block and averaged 6.66 kills per set in the match.
Shelton helped Duke to a pair of five-set wins to close out the regular season, earning victories against Notre Dame and Miami. The graduate setter/right side hitter from Stockton, California, had double-digit kills and hit above .370 in both matches while also contributed at least seven digs and five blocks in both as well. Shelton picked up her sixth triple-double of the season Friday against Miami with 17 kills, 27 assists and 11 digs to become the only player in NCAA DI with six triples-doubles this season.

Parchment shined in NC State's matches against Syracuse and Florida State. The rookie outside hitter from Kensington, Maryland, recorded 19 kills in both matches, with a total hitting percentage of .277. Parchment averaged 5.43 kills per set and tallied 18 total digs on the weekend.
